A reputable contracting firm is seeking a Fire and Security Engineer in Edinburgh, offering a permanent full-time position with a starting salary of £38,184.

Responsibilities include maintenance of fire alarms, CCTV, and intruder systems.

Ideal candidates are friendly and ambitious, with varied experience levels welcomed.

The role includes a company car, annual leave, and opportunities for ongoing training and career progression in a supportive environment.
